Samsung Galaxy Book 5 Pro Review: Best of Samsung, Microsoft, Intel Rolled into One
The Samsung Galaxy Book 5 Pro is a high-end Windows laptop that brings together the strengths of Samsung, Microsoft, and Intel. With its premium metallic chassis, lightweight build, and wedge-shaped design, it exudes a sense of quality and sophistication.
Design and Display
The Galaxy Book 5 Pro features a 14-inch 3K resolution Dynamic AMOLED 2X touchscreen with an adaptive refresh rate, HDR streaming support, and always-on HDR. The display is vivid, bright, and boasts a productivity-oriented 16:10 aspect ratio, offering more vertical space. The touchscreen functionality adds convenience, especially with Samsung’s AI features like AI Select.
Performance and Battery Life
Powered by Intel Core Ultra 5 (Lunar Lake), with 16GB RAM and 512GB SSD, the Galaxy Book 5 Pro delivers a seamless Windows 11 experience with full compatibility for Copilot Plus features. It handles daily tasks effortlessly and supports demanding workloads like multimedia editing. The 63.1Wh battery provides over 15 hours of operation with moderate usage, making it a great option for those on the go.
AI Features and Software
The Galaxy Book 5 Pro comes with AI features from both Microsoft and Samsung. Microsoft’s Copilot Plus capabilities are standard across compatible devices, while Samsung’s Galaxy AI offerings provide a point of differentiation. Features like AI Select, Photo Remaster, and Object Eraser make it an attractive option for those looking for a laptop with advanced AI capabilities.
Verdict
At Rs 149,900 onwards, the Samsung Galaxy Book 5 Pro is a powerful Windows laptop that offers a great combination of performance, display quality, and AI features. While there is scope for refinement in camera quality and software integration, the overall experience remains positive and well-balanced.
